Even among boards labeled as "three-proof" (moisture-, warp-, and impact-resistant), the real difference lies in the core material.


When choosing wall panels, many people look at the wood grain first and ask about the price immediately after.

However, whether a board will warp or suffer moisture damage later on—or how easily it might be damaged by everyday bumps—depends on the core material and manufacturing process beneath that surface grain.

"Three-proof" performance is the result; the core material is the foundation.

🌳 Step 1: Natural rotary-cut eucalyptus veneer

Solid wood "three-proof" boards utilize a natural eucalyptus core, created by rotary-cutting logs into continuous veneers, which are then sorted and processed.

Rotary-cut veneer is neither wood scrap nor particle-based filler. When examining a sample, you can clearly see the authentic wood fibers and the multi-layer structure in the cross-section.

🔥 Step 2: Thorough core drying

Natural wood expands and contracts with changes in environmental humidity, so controlling the moisture content of the core before pressing is crucial.

Thorough drying removes excess internal moisture, reducing the likelihood of future issues like warping or buckling caused by moisture fluctuations.

"Thorough drying" doesn't mean simply baking the finished surface; it means the core undergoes a systematic drying process before the assembly and pressing stages.

🪵 Step 3: Continuous core assembly

The prepared veneers are laid out continuously, minimizing voids, core breaks, and large-scale patching, which ensures more uniform internal structural support.

A "continuous core" doesn't mean a single solid block of timber; rather, it consists of continuous, intact solid wood veneers pressed together in an alternating multi-layer structure.

When evaluating the board, don't just look at the decorative surface; focus on these details:

✓ Does the cross-section show a genuine multi-layer solid wood structure?
✓ Are there obvious voids or gaps in the core?
✓ Are the layers tightly bonded?
✓ Does the actual thickness match the specifications?

So, how do a continuous core and thorough drying relate to "three-proof" performance?

Moisture resistance: Drying the core, combined with a UV-sealing coating on the back, minimizes moisture ingress and the impact of moisture content fluctuations. Impact resistance: The continuous core provides internal support, which, combined with a high-density, ultra-flat 1050+ layer, enhances daily impact resistance.

Deformation resistance: The combination of a continuous core, thorough drying, and a multi-layer structure ensures balanced load distribution and improves structural stability.

It is important to note the following:

Moisture resistance does not mean the board can withstand prolonged immersion in water;
Impact resistance does not mean it is immune to extreme abuse;
Deformation resistance still relies on proper transportation, storage, and installation.

The ENF environmental rating refers to the board's eco-friendliness—a different metric from the "three-proof" performance characteristics; when purchasing, one should make a comprehensive assessment based on both test data and physical samples.

When it comes to the quality of a wall panel, the surface determines its visual appeal, while the core material determines its fundamental quality.
